Types of Paint Coatings



When it pertains to paint finishes, there are five primary kinds you must know about: flat,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each kind serves a particular objective and can considerably impact the appearance of your area.

Flat coatings have a matte appearance, making them wonderful for hiding blemishes on walls. They're perfect for ceilings or low-traffic locations however can be testing to clean.

Satin coatings are prominent for their soft luster, making them flexible for numerous applications, consisting of bathroom and kitchens. They're easier to clean than flat or eggshell surfaces, making them practical for high-traffic locations.

Semi-gloss surfaces supply a noticeable sparkle, which functions well for trim, moldings, and cabinets. They're highly sturdy and very easy to clean down, excellent for spaces susceptible to moisture.

Ultimately, gloss coatings have a reflective, glossy surface area, making them ideal for accent pieces or furnishings.

Comprehending these types of paint finishes will certainly aid you make notified choices for your next painting job.

Picking the Right End Up



Picking the right paint surface can be a video game changer in your house's visual and functionality. To make the best option, take into consideration the area's purpose and the level of sturdiness you require.

For high-traffic areas like corridors or kitchen areas, opt for a satin or semi-gloss surface; these are extra resistant to spots and very easy to tidy.

If you're repainting a room or a living room, a flat or eggshell coating could be the way to go. These surfaces offer a softer look and can conceal blemishes well, producing a relaxing environment.
